About the role

  • Assist the Lead Project Engineer or Project Manager.
  • Perform electrical design utilizing the latest versions of engineering software.
  • Ability to perform voltage drop calculations, short-circuit calculations, breaker coordination studies, Arc Flash studies, etc.
  • Ability to size overcurrent protection and feeder sizes for various electrical equipment.
  • Ability to design an emergency power supply system (EPSS), stand-by power, etc.
  • Ability to design towards NEC Article 700, 701, and 702.
  • Use Title 24 Compliance Software (EnergyPro) to validate Title 24 Compliance for Interior and Exterior Lighting Applications.
  • Experience designing electrical room layouts.
  • Develop and achieve project scopes, budgets, and schedules.
  • Ensure that ATCE quality assurance procedures are implemented during the design process.
  • Communicate directly with clients and act as the primary point of contact for AlfaTech.

Requirements

  • Minimum of 8-10 years of relevant experience in the design field.
  • Exceptional management and supervisory skills.
  • Highly knowledgeable of codes, standards, and construction/engineering processes.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to multi-task and work in a fast-paced environment with multiple project deadlines.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ite, Bluebeam, Revit, and other engineering analysis and compliance software tools.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ering.
  • Professional Engineer (PE) Certification, preferred.
  • BMS and LEED Accreditation.
